MANUAL TRANSAXLE DISASSEMBLY AND REASSEMBLY
DISASSEMBLY SERVICE POINTS
A - LOCK NUTS FOR INPUT SHAFT INTERMEDIATE GEAR REMOVAL
1. Unstake lock nuts of the input shaft and intermediate gear.
2. Shift the transaxle in reverse using the control lever and select lever.
3. Install the special tool onto the input shaft.
4. Screw a 10 mm (0.39 in.) bolt into the bolt hole on the external surface of clutch housing and attach a spinner handle to the special tool.
5. Remove the lock nut, while using the bolt as a spinner handle stopper.
B - SHIFT RAIL ASSEMBLY REMOVAL
1. Shift the 1st-2nd speed shift fork to the 2nd speed.
2. Shift the 3rdAth speed shift fork to the 4th speed.
3. Remove the shift rail assembly as shown in the illustration so as not to hit the interlock plate and control linger.
C - INTERMEDIATE GEAR ASSEMBLY/INPUT SHAFT ASSEMBLY REMOVAL
Lift up the input shaft assembly and remove the intermediate gear assembly.

J - SPACERS SELECTION
1. Place solder with a length of approximately 10 mm (0.39 in.) and a diameter of approximately 1.6 mm (0.063 in.) in the spacer mounting position.
2. Tighten the case mounting bolt to the specified torque.
3. Remove the case and then take out the solder. If the solder is not broken, use solder with a larger diameter to carry out the steps (1) and (2).
4. Measure the thickness of the camshaft solder with a micrometer, select and install a spacer of thickness that gives standard end play and preload.
Input shaft End play: 0-0.05 mm (0-0.0020 in.)
Intermediate gear Preload: 0.05-0.10 mm (0.0020-0.0040 in.)
Output shaft Preload: 0.05-0.10 mm (0.0020-0.0040 in.)
Differential case Preload: 0.05-0.10 mm (0.002-0.0040 in.)

L - SPACERS INSTALLATION
1. Place two pieces of solder measuring about 10 mm (0.39 in.) in length and 3 mm (0.12 in.) in diameter at illustrated locations on the transaxle and install each outer race.
2. Place two pieces of solder measuring about 10 mm (0.39 in.) in length and 3 mm (0.12 in.) in diameter on the bearing outer race as shown in illustration.
3. Install the transaxle case and tighten the bolts to specified torque.
4. Remove the transaxle case and remove the solder.
5. Measure the thickness of the crushed solder with a micrometer and select and install a spacer of thickness that gives standard end play.
Front output shaft bearing preload: 0.08-0.13 mm (0.0031-0.0051 In.)
Front differential case end play: 0.05-0.17 mm (0.0020-0.0067 In.)

O - SPACERS INSTALLATION
1. Place two pieces of solder measuring about 10 mm (0.39 in.) in length and 3 mm (0.12 in.) in diameter at illustrated locations on the transaxle case adapter assembly and install each outer race.
2. Install the transaxle case adapter assembly and rear cover, and tighten the bolts to specified torque.
3. Remove the transaxle case adapter assembly and rear cover.
4. Remove each outer race and remove the solder. Measure the thickness of the crushed solder with a micrometer, select and install a spacer of thickness that gives standard end play and preload.
Intermediate gear preload: 0.08-0.13 mm (0.0031-0.0051 in.)
Center differential case preload: 0.08-0.13 mm (0.0031-0.0051 in.)
Input shaft end play: 0-0.05 mm (0-0.0020 in.)

S - LOCK NUTS FOR INPUT SHAFT/INTERMEDIATE GEAR INSTALLATION
1. Install the special tool onto the input shaft.
2. Screw a bolt [10 mm (0.39 in.)] into the hole on the external surface of clutch housing and attach a spinner handle to the special tool.
3. Shift the transaxle in reverse using control lever and select lever.
4. Tighten the lock nut to the specified torque, while using the bolt attached in the above step as a spinner handle stopper.
5. Stake the lock nut.

INSPECTION
SYNCHRONIZER SLEEVE AND HUB
1. Combine the synchronizer sleeve and hub, and check that they slide smoothly.
2. Check that the sleeve is free from damage at its inside front and rear ends.
3. Check for wear of the hub front end (surface in contact with the 5th speed gear).
CAUTION: When replacing, replace the synchronizer hub and sleeve as a set
SYNCHRONIZER KEY AND SPRING
1. Check for wear of the synchronizer key center protrusion.
2. Check the spring for weakness, deformation and breakage.
